A wonderfully specific Midwestern Americanism used in Kansas and Nebraska as a stand-in for any unnamed object — a thingamajig, a doohickey, a whatchamacallit. 'Doodinkus' is the kind of word that sounds made up even to people who use it regularly, which is precisely part of its charm. It belongs to a rich tradition of placeholder words that English speakers reach for when the real name of something temporarily eludes them.
Just hand me that doodinkus next to the socket wrench — the little metal one with the weird end.
